fix: Guard against force unwraps on malformed ArrowReader input (#183)
## What's Changed
`readStreaming`, `readFile`, and `fromMessage` force-unwrapped optional
schema and message header values, causing crashes on malformed or
out-of-order input instead of returning an `ArrowError`. For example, a
RecordBatch message arriving with no preceding Schema message would
crash the process rather than fail gracefully.
Replaced the force unwraps with guard statements that return `.failure`
instead:
- `readStreaming`: guards on the RecordBatch header, `schemaMessage`,
and `result.schema` before use
- `readFile`: guards on `footer.schema`, the RecordBatch header, and
`result.schema` before use
- `fromMessage`: guards on the Schema header, the RecordBatch header,
`result.messageSchema`, and `result.schema` before use
While writing a regression test for the above, found that
`readStreaming` also assumed zero-based `Data` indices internally.
Slicing a `Data` (`data[offset...]`) preserves the original absolute
indices rather than resetting to zero, so a caller passing a slice —
rather than a freshly allocated `Data` — could desync the reader's
internal offset tracking and crash on a completely valid, well-formed
input. Fixed by offsetting from `input.startIndex` instead of assuming
0.
## Testing
Added a regression test (`testReadStreamingRecordBatchBeforeSchema`)
that builds a valid streaming payload, strips the Schema message via
slicing, and confirms `readStreaming` now returns `.failure` instead of
crashing. This test only passes with both fixes in place — reverting
either one reproduces a crash.
Full test suite passes (48 tests, 0 failures).
